A moving piece from si.com's Peter King. Aaron Kampman's grandfather's house was destroyed in a tornado that killed seven in Parkersburg, Iowa. The Kampmans are a kind family, and his grandfather was quoted to say "God is good to me" after waking up, alive, in the hospital. Aaron himself has been on numerous Christian missionary trips around the world as a goodwill ambassador. He also stayed in Iowa to aid in the cleanup effort.
